Salary/Position Classification

  • $12.50 hourly, Non-Exempt (Eligible for overtime)
  • 10-20 hours per week
  • This position will work onsite.
Purpose of Position

This is a part-time, non-benefited position. Only UND students are eligible to be hired in this position.

Duties & Responsibilities
  • Monitor access to university facilities-buildings
    • Monitor EDA locking/unlocking of all buildings along with some manual locking/unlocking of buildings
  • Provide excellent customer service by assisting students, staff, and visitors with lock out assistance, offering information and directions as needed
  • Document and report all safety hazards, security incidents, and suspicious activities accurately and in a timely manner to the University Police Department or the UND Operations Center for follow up or response
Learning Outcomes

As a result of working in this position, the staff member will gain the following skills:

  • Professionalism
  • Critical Thinking & Problem Solving
  • Communication
Minimum Requirements
  • Valid Drivers License and clean driving record
  • Ability to work flexible shifts, including nights and weekends
  • Ability to complete required training, such as CPR and AED within six months of hire
  • Enrolled in a minimum of 1 credit for the employed academic semester
  • Successful completion of a Criminal History Background Check

In compliance with federal law, all persons hired will be required to verify identity and eligibility to work in the US and to complete the required employment eligibility verification form upon hire.

This position does not support visa sponsorship for continued employment.

Preferred Qualifications
  • Previous experience in security or law enforcement, or related field
  • Security related certifications (e.g., CPR-AED or First Aid)
  • Experience in using jump packs or vehicle unlock tools
